Concord, NH – The public boat access facility serving Stonehouse Pond in Barrington will be closed from the late evening of Sunday October 16. The closure will last until Wednesday October 19 and the site will reopen on Thursday October 20. facilitate the re-grading of the access road through the property for the benefit of the public who use the NH Fish and Game boat access facility as well as those recreating in the Southeast Land Trust (SELT) of New Hampshire.

During this period, there will be no opportunity to use any part of the access road, parking areas or boat access location for any purpose. Hiking trails through the SELT property can be accessed from a SELT-operated parking lot located three-quarters of a mile east on Highway 9.

NH Fish and Game’s Statewide Public Boat Access program is funded by boat registration fees and federal wildlife and sportfishing restoration funds. Fish and Game’s Facilities Construction and Lands Division acquires land for public water access sites, renovates existing sites, and constructs new public boat access areas.
